Trump news – live: E Jean Carroll trial attorney says rape matches Trump’s ‘MO’ of targeting women

Donald Trump’s alleged rape of E Jean Carroll matches his “MO” of targeting women at random, the former Elle magazine columnist’s attorney told jurors.

Opening arguments in the civil rape trial began in a courtroom in New York on Tuesday. Ms Carroll is expected to testify on Wednesday.

Ms Carroll has claimed that the former president raped her in a dressing room at the Bergdorf Goodman department store in Manhattan in the mid-1990s.

She first spoke out about the allegations in 2019, when Mr Trump was president.

He denied the incident took place and infamously retorted, “She’s not my type”.

Now, Ms Carroll is getting her day in court after filing a new lawsuit in November, suing him for both the alleged sexual assault and for then defaming her by denying it took place.

The trial comes after New York passed its Adult Survivors Act, giving sexual abuse victims a one-year window to sue attackers for historic assaults.
